The Chief Compliance Officer and Money Laundering Reporting Officer (MLRO) for FDA Ltd. has a significant role in protecting the interests of the Fidelity organisation and its clients. The individual will oversee, develop, and implement programmes to support FDA Ltd’s compliance with the FCA rules. This includes creating, monitoring, and reviewing policies, procedures, and systems to ensure compliance and minimise risks. Additional responsibilities include identification and co-ordination of projects with internal and external partners, development, and delivery of compliance training, monitoring for regulatory changes and industry trends, and overall development of an effective compliance programme. As Head of AML/CFT for FDA Ltd., responsibilities include development and implementation of an effective anti-money laundering and counter terrorist financing compliance program and acting as the MLRO.

  • Responsible for compliance with obligations including receipt and oversight of compliance related services for FDA Ltd.
  • Assist FDA Ltd in addressing general and specific compliance matters and with the overall compliance programme (including FCA digital asset requirements). Provide input and identify solutions to senior management concerning compliance issues in a timely and effective manner.
  • Develop, implement and maintain effective policies and procedures; maintain a Compliance Manual and policies to ensure effective coverage of FDA Ltd’s regulatory requirements.
  • Train and advise FDA Ltd’s staff on regulatory requirements and promote compliance awareness.
  • Maintain relationships with local regulators and self-regulatory organisations regarding compliance matters.
  • Evaluate FDA Ltd’s systems and controls for adequacy in identifying compliance or regulatory breaches and communicate breaches and the resolution/status of issues to senior management in FDA
  • Facilitate regulatory inquiries and examinations, working in co-ordination with compliance colleagues in the UK, US and Ireland
  • Lead regulatory reports and external inspections and make regulatory filings and applications as appropriate.
  • Liaise with Legal function and external counsel as appropriate on regulatory matters.
  • Maintain open channels of communication with all relevant functional areas (e.g. Ethics Office; Global Sanctions/Anti-Corruption Program Office; Corporate Communications) and report regularly to senior management about activities of FDA Ltd.
  • Work closely with technology team and senior management to define detailed business requirements for systems initiatives aimed at improving the operating efficiencies and monitoring capabilities of the group.
  • Ensuring an effective risk-based AML/CTF/Sanctions Compliance Programme including anti-money laundering, anti-terrorist financing and government and economic sanctions requirements
  • Maintaining an AML risk assessment framework for the Firm tailored to the Firm\’s money laundering and terrorist financing risk profile and ensuring adequate policies, procedures and controls are in place that are commensurate with the FDA Ltd assessment of the risks identified.
  • Conducting, assurance testing programme on the AML/CTF controls and procedures of the Firm.
  • Assist in the running of the KYC program of FDA Ltd.
  • Working closely with third party service providers to implement any identified compliance, AML/CTF and financial sanctions related changes to its processes on time and effectively.
  • Responsible for the complete and timely submission of suspicious transaction reports.
